AARP “The Con Artist’s Playbook” talk is April 11th

Please join us Wednesday, April 11 at 10:30 AM – 11:30 AM  for an very insightful hour with AARP as we look into The Con-Artist’s Playbook- an inside look at how scammers think, so you can protect yourself and your family.

AARP has developed “The Con Artist’s Playbook”. — an inside look at how scammers think so you can protect yourself and your family against identity theft and fraud. The Con Artist’s Playbook was developed based on hundreds of undercover fraud tapes and hours of interviews with victims and con artists.
